  • About anesthesia tech jobs without anesthesia tech experience or . . .
    You don’t necessarily need the certification for anesthesia tech I or tech II positions but you will generally need it to be an anesthesia tech III aka lead tech supervisor Most hospitals don’t require it because it’s a little known position and tbh most people aren’t going to get an associate degree in that field but some do
